This dataset comprises historical orthophotos from the 1970s to 1979, derived from aerial surveys carried out by the National Geographic Institute (NGI). The ground sample distance (GSD) of the images ranges from 25 to 50 cm. The mosaics were created using aerial photography campaigns dating from 1971, 1976, 1977, 1978 and 1979. The original photographs were digitised and orthorectified in the Lambert 2008 coordinate system. The spatial coverage for each year corresponds to the areas for which photographs were available. Top10Vector is Belgium's series of topographic vector data. The dataset contains 35 feature classes, which are divided into eight themes (road network, railway network, high-tension network, constructions, land cover and vegetation, local relief and particular zones). Each theme can be downloaded separately via the metadata page of the relevant theme, or collectively as Top10Vector via the link in 'Access' at the bottom of this page.

The data set contains a seamless polygonal layer representing the land cover in Belgium for the year 2006 and the year 2012. The polygons are spread over 32 classes from the CORINE Land Cover legend which are present un Belgium. The minimum map unit is 25 ha. The conceptual scale is 1:100 000. The data set also contains a polygon layer showing changes of more than 5 ha in the land cover between 2006 and 2012.

Orthophotos are digital aerial photographs in which the systematic distortions caused by the central projection, terrain relief and an image acquisition axis that is not always perfectly vertical have been corrected. The national orthophoto coverage is renewed annually. This dataset always contains the most recent operational orthophoto mosaics for the entire territory of Belgium. When the most recent acquisition campaign does not provide full coverage, the dataset is composed of the last one or two campaigns. In the current version of the dataset, the most recent national orthophoto coverage consists of a combination of the 2023 and 2024 campaigns. The orthophotos have a spatial resolution of 25 cm in Wallonia and 12.5 cm in Flanders and the Brussels-Capital Region. The source data are supplied by the Belgian administrative Regions. NGI harmonises these regional datasets (geometrically and radiometrically) into a single national mosaic, georeferenced in Lambert 2008 (EPSG:3812) and tiled according to the MapIndex1 grid. The dataset is INSPIRE-compliant and can be downloaded as compressed JPEG2000 files (JP2) per MapIndex1 tile, with the corresponding world file (.j2w) and metadata describing the extent of the tiles.
